This week, Mona and Jay take a look at Kathy Boudin, the former Weather Underground terrorist and now an idolized (by the left) professor at Columbia and NYU and her relationship to Bill Ayers and Bernadine Dohrn. Also, a “Need To Know” shout out to Cuban dissident/blogger Yoani Sánchez, a plea for for a wealthy Republican to buy the Washington Post, the outrageous lack of news coverage of the Kermit Gosnell trial, a tip of the hat to Margaret Thatcher, Rand Paul lights up the left wing blogosphere, and Jay make s the case for missile defense in light of new threats from North Korea.
